A rather sad looking litle baby Polar Bear is walking across the ice one day when he meets his mother.
"Mum" he says, "I don't suppose there's any chance that I might be a Grizzly Bear ?"
"Of course not son, you're a Polar Bear" she replies.
"So" he tries again,"I couldn't be a Kodiak Bear either then ?"
"NO ! Definitely not" she says, this time rather tersely.
"Right, so... there's.... no chance at all that I might be a Brown Bear ?"
"NO NO NO. I'm a Polar Bear, your father is a Polar Bear, therefore you are a Polar Bear. Understood ?"
The baby Polar Bear steps back, surprised at the tone of her reply.
"OK, OK, sorry I asked"
He turns round and wanders off, rather dejectedly, across the ice.
Half an hour later he comes across his Dad, ripping the head off a baby seal.
"Dad......?"
"Yes son ?" replies the father Polar Bear through a mouthful of blubber.
"Is there anyway at all that I might actually be a Black Bear ?"
"Don't think so son, you're a Polar Bear" father Bear replies affably.
"And I'm not a Koala Bear either ?" says the baby Polar Bear, now starting to sound a little desparate.
"No son, YOU ARE A POLAR BEAR, OK ?
"OK, OK, so just one more question......Is there .....absolutely no way on Earth that .....one day I may turn out to be....... a .......Panda Bear ?"
"NO NO NO. I'm a Polar Bear, your Mother is a Polar Bear, all the other bears round here are Polar Bears, therefore you are a Polar Bear as well and thats the end of it."
Now, utterly dejected, the baby Polar Bear drops his head, says "Oh, right" and turns to walk disconsolately across the ice.
"Hang on a minute son, why do you ask ?" says his father.
Baby Polar Bear half turns, and says bitterly "Cus I'm f**kin' freezin' !"
